Crafting Effective Data Surveys: Best Practices and Techniques

When designing data surveys, it's crucial to adhere to best practices to obtain accurate results. First, clearly define your research goals. What insights are you trying to uncover? Once you have a distinct understanding of your objectives, you can craft questions that are pertinent and simple to understand.

Use a variety of question types to collect different kinds of information. For example, incorporate both closed-ended questions (e.g., multiple choice) and open-ended questions (e.g., short answer) to permit respondents to communicate their thoughts in a significant way.

Guarantee that your survey is succinct and well-organized. Break the survey into reasonable sections with obvious headings to lead respondents through the process. Review your survey carefully for any mistakes in grammar, spelling, or punctuation.

Finally, test your survey with a small group of people before launching it to your target audience. This will help you uncover any potential concerns and make essential revisions.
